- Commissioning and installation -
The initial setup is running relatively smoothly from, as well as very detailed in the review of UML of 13 September 2012 on the previous model (to be found at WN3100) described. But let me take the steps here briefly:
1. Extender stuck in the socket
2. from a PC or smartphone connect to the Extender via WiFi (or LAN) - the Wireless Key (if required) is on the case
3. Go over [...] on the Extender, and configuring you go
4. Connect the Extender to an existing Wi-Fi (you need this SSID and Wireless Key and should the SSID of the original WLANs enable - that makes sense anyway, because - I'll explain later)
5. Check for firmware updates and install if necessary (top right)
6. Allow the extender to open its own WiFi as part of its installation routine (it means eg meinwlan_EXT, if you follow the preferences)
7. Now connect the computer with new meinwlan_EXT

Basically, you are now ready. Theoretically, you can both points 2 to 4 shorten even by making use WPS, but I recommend it to go to the above way - WPS is recommended anyway, from the standpoint of security-conscious IT coupler only if it only in the " button "method is used without a PIN (why this is so I can upon request times explain).

Topic SSID: Okay, so first of all it is not possible to make the SSID of the network extender invisible (I have this option in any case found nowhere). Why that would anyway not a great idea, I'll get to below. Much more urgent is now but the question: Why is it good / bad if I just call the SSID of the network extenders like my current SSID?
Well, same SSID. You probably know that from work. Since hanging everywhere Extender rum that make it, do you? Incorrect: As a rule, the connected via LAN Access Points. Which is the case of extenders ... now that it has side effects. First of all it is so that the Extender itself is to log yes to the network with the SSID 1. If he sends it now yourself, then ... they certainly understand the meaning problem? This may be the hurdle, but need not - but I have seen it in other devices "loop connections" when the router was too far from the Extender with the original SSID 1. The Extender speaks in such cases, in between times with himself, until he noticed the mistake. Rather counterproductive, does not it? Moreover, it is so: clients can not differentiate clean between the two networks, if there is no SSID 1 and SSID 2. At the interfaces between the two access points to a single SSID so it can lead to problems, because the devices can not meet the clean "roaming decision". If there are two SSIDs, then that is something else: As a rule, Windows computers have for roaming between two networks the rule that to accept each stronger. Then switch, there is a short cut, then it goes without problems further. If the SSID the same, so it looks different: Here is changed quasi from one access point to another. The link will remain, mutatis mutandis, all the time upright. Anyway, from the perspective of the client. For routers and extenders that looks different. And since there are virtual MACs and a redirection from client to Extender to the router in the game that can very easily lead to "This IP already exists on the network" errors and the like. Conclusion: Two SSIDs are cleaner, which is why most manufacturers as a pre-assign configuration.
Oh, I wanted one more question: Why should we actually display the SSID of a wireless network?
Well, because the WLAN is indeed still "visible". It is also transmitted just no SSID, so that a potential attacker ... what then exactly is missing? The SSID is no such thing as the "User Name" that you have to know in order to log on. That's quite a fallacy. It is rather so that it serves as an identifier so that you can assign WLANs with each other better. The WLAN itself it's pretty damn whether you call it Ottokar or Dietmar calls when you arrive with the correct password. So why "Ottokar" hide? Thus, the evil hacker who hacks WPA2 when Wardrive in passing, my WLAN "not seen"? That's meant a little infantile, or not?
Although disabling the SSID is not meaningless, but it also has the specific attack scenario no real protective value. That should make clear. The SSID disable On the contrary, even an unwanted side effect which could facilitate hacking a wireless network: If the SSID disabled, forces the connected clients to receive the whole time to call "Ottokar, are you there ?!"; at the same time it forces the router to deal with different requests from devices: Ottokar must indeed mutatis mutandis always either reply "not I" - or worse ".! The password is wrong now unfortunately Ätsch". This is potentially the traffic with unknown devices increased significantly, which in turn could facilitate the reconstruction of key fragments. But all this is for the average Joe customer eh hardly relevant, because it is rare to true wardriving attacks on private WPA2 wireless network. Relevant but what happens when several people in the neighborhood to disable the SSID and a plurality of terminals have registered multiple wireless configurations where hidden SSIDs are registered under the motto "Connect Anyway". In that case, the following happens: All stakeholders spamming each other with questions fully, until sometime after a while did I do okay clear who Ottokar or Dietmar is now. This then stops until a terminal has moved and has short times lost the connection (is supposed to happen). Then the circus starts again on a small scale. The result: today quite often to "energy saving" enabled wireless modules of all participants run every now and again to full load - without that ever anybody, does something. Who has a modern Smartphone and knows how much the battery suffers a lot of wireless traffic, who knows why I have come to as far as possible disregard invisible SSIDs.

- FACILITIES AND FEATURES -
The WN3100 Range Extender can use not only as a vile Extender, but also as a "bridge", by connecting a single device via LAN it. Quite nice to know. Even that you can physically SWITCH "on / off" to WN3100 per switch.
A nice feature is also that the device on the housing has lights that indicate a whether you are eg too far from the router or not. This setting up is greatly facilitated - Anyone who has ever had to dislocate an extender thirty-three times on the wall until he had the optimum position to the router (ie, where the radio signal still comes through the wall: -D), which is about pleased this function.
Important: The WN3100RP can indeed b / g / n on 2.4GHz - but 5 GHz is not possible.
